You can arrange schema objects in the schema models designed for data warehousing in a variety of ways. Oracle database data warehousing guide, 10g release 2 10. A schema selection framework for data warehouse design. There is a variety of ways of arranging schema objects in the schema models designed for data warehousing. The determination of which schema model should be used for a data warehouse is based upon the requirements and preferences. It is mainly created to support different analysis, queries that. Data warehousing multidimensional logical model contd each dimension can in turn consist of a number of attributes. It provides a thorough understanding of the fundamentals of data warehousing and aims to impart a sound knowledge to users for creating and managing a data warehouse. Star schema is a simplest form of dimensional data model where the data is organized into facts and dimensions. The third edition of this book heralds a newer and even stronger day for data. An olap database layers on top of oltps or other databases to perform analytics. Research in data warehousing is fairly recent, and has focused primarily on query processing and view maintenance issues.
A database uses relational model, while a data warehouse uses star, snowflake, and fact. Data warehouse schema architecture star schema snowflake schema. Data warehousing is one of the hottest business topics, and theres more to understanding data warehousing technologies than you might think. Big data the 3 vs velocity speed, parallelism volume scale variety many formats, file system november 2015 realworld data warehouses thomas zurek 29. Weve actually found that many healthcare organizations use excel spreadsheets to perform analytics a solution that is not scalable. One major difference between the types of system is that data warehouses are not usually in third normal form 3nf, a type of data normalization common in oltp environments. Data warehousing reema thareja oxford university press. The existing data in the data warehouse does not change, or changes very infrequently. However, the vast majority of oracles data warehousing features are equally applicable to star schemas, 3nf schemas, and hybrid schemas. We briefly present a theoretical framework for the dw design problem, which concerns the selection of a set of views that a fits in the space allocated to the dw, b answers all the queries of interest, and c.
We typically have new data loaded periodically, most commonly, once per day. Schema is a logical description of the entire database. Mining data from pdf files with python dzone big data. Introduction the purpose of this document is to define the project process and the set of project documents required for each project of the data warehouse program. The star schema consists of one or more fact tables referencing any number of dimension tables. Data mining and data warehousing lecture notes pdf. A fact table is a highly normalized table which contains measures measure. However, data warehousing is getting its second wind and is showing signs of roaring back to life as an analytics repository of choice for todays digital enterprises. It is called as a snowflake schema the diagram resembles a snowflake. Data warehousing 5 three tier architecture warehouse database server almost always a relational dbms, rarely flat files schema design specialized scan, indexing and join techniques handling of aggregate views querying and materialization supporting query language extensions. Contents foreword xxi preface xxiii part 1 overview and concepts 1 the compelling need for data warehousing 1 1 chapter objectives 1 1 escalating need for strategic information 2 1 the information crisis 3 1 technology trends 4 1 opportunities and risks 5 1 failures of past decisionsupport systems 7 1 history of decisionsupport systems 8 1 inability to provide information 9. The future of data warehousing database trends and.
The second most used data warehouse schema is snow flake schema. Data warehouses and oltp systems have ve ry different requirements. Test 1 this test includes 4 types of query and relates to the e 1 edge in figure 1. Opinions expressed by dzone contributors are their own. A schema for data warehouses 53 in addition, time period is an important part of the reareal model. The following document is an excerpt from this book. Key data warehousing capabilities such as partitioning including the rolling window load technique, parallelism, materialized views, and analytic sql are implemented in all schema models. A data a data warehouse is a subjectoriented, integrated, time varying, nonvolatile collection of data that is used primarily in organizational decision making.
Data warehousing give a way to proper functioning of support system applications like trend reports, exception reports and the actual performance analyzing reports. In computing, the star schema is the simplest style of data mart schema. Originally used to build database schemas for oltp applications, 3nf often became the data warehouse schema out of expediency it is easier to use a schema that is already available than to create one specifically for data warehousing. In the last years, data warehousing has become very popular in organizations. Learn more data warehousing star schema vs flat table.
An enterprise data warehousing environment can consist of an edw, an operational data store ods, and physical and virtual data marts. Data warehouse schema and instance design springerlink. It puts data warehousing into a historical context and discusses the business drivers behind this powerful new technology. In star schema each dimension is represented by a single dimension table whereas in snowflake schema each dimension is grouped into multiple lookup table to eliminate the redundancy. You can use a single data management system, such as informix, for both transaction processing and business analytics.
The star schema also called starjoin schema, data cube, or multidimensional schema is the simplest style of data warehouse schema. Data warehousing first emerged on the enterprise scene in a big way in the 1990s, providing a. The results of this test have been shown in table i. Data warehouse schema architecture fact constellation. Guide to data warehousing and business intelligence. Cloud insights data warehouse schema diagrams netapp. A star schema b snow flake schema c fact constellation schema d none of the above view answer hide answer. For example, when an event occurred and how long it took are captured in an real database hollander et al. In this case the value in the fact table is a foreign key referring to an appropriate dimension table address name code supplier description code product address manager name code store units store period sales supplier. In this section, id like to talk about a basic working definition of a data warehouse. Cs2032 data warehousing data mining sce department of information technology unit i data warehousing 1. Out of which the star schema is mostly used in the data warehouse designs. There could be two reasons why you asked this question, either you just came across this term and had no idea what it meant except for what you could guess from the name itself, or you got confused between data warehouse and traditional database.
There are four types of schemas are available in the data warehouse. Data warehousing architecture this paper explains how data is extracted from operational databases using etl technology, cleansed, loaded into a data warehouses and made available to end users via conformed data marts and. The star schema architecture is the simplest data warehouse schema. Data mining and data warehousing lecture nnotes free download.
Much like a database, a data warehouse also requires to maintain a schema. Schema and types of schema in data warehouse dw bi master. Data modeling for datawarehouses 3 x y z figure 1 a dice with dimensions x, y, and z the multidimensional analysis space or a data warehouse dice differs just in details from a geometrical space. Data warehousing is a collection of decision support technologies, aimed at enabling the knowledge worker to make better and faster decisions. To my wife sarah, and children amanda and nick galemmo, for their. The star schema consists of one or more fact tables referencing any number of dimension. Document a data warehouse schema dataedo dataedo tutorials.
These results show when condition of e1 edge is true. So in this paper, query response time is the criteria used to evaluate the framework and compare schemas. The data warehouse is the collection of snapshots from all of the operational environments and external sources. Views allow to compute both the schema and the instance of the dw from the schemas and the instances of the source relations. A data warehouse can be implemented in several different ways. Data modeling for datawarehouses 3 x y z figure 1 a dice with dimensions x, y, and z the multidimensional analysis space or a data warehouse dice differs just.
Find out the basics of data warehousing and how it facilitates data mining and business intelligence with data warehousing for dummies, 2nd edition. Usually the fact tables in a star schema are in third normal form3nf. Data warehouse is maintained in the form of star, snow flakes, and fact constellation schema. In this case the value in the fact table is a foreign key referring to an appropriate dimension table address name code supplier description code product address manager name code store units store period sales. The main shortcoming of the fact constellation schema is a more complicated design because many variants for particular kinds of aggregation must be considered and selected. You can leave your ad blocker on and still support us. Data warehouse and star schema in qlikview michael, i think what stefan is referring to is a series of qvds that reveal their star schema association when loaded together into the same. Data warehousing star schema vs flat table stack overflow. Each dimension is represented with only onedimension table and. Data warehousing design depends on a dimensional modeling techniques and a regular database design depends on an entity relationship model 3. When we consider an example of an organization selling products throughout the world, the main four major dimensions are the product. A star schema contains a fact table and multiple dimension tables. We conclude in section 8 with a brief mention of these issues. To create file repository click create file repository button on the welcome screen.
Data warehousing on aws march 2016 page 6 of 26 modern analytics and data warehousing architecture again, a data warehouse is a central repository of information coming from one or more data sources. Data warehousing and data mining sasurie college of. This portion of discusses frontend tools that are available to transform data in a data warehouse into actionable business intelligence. Now you need to create new documentation and import your data warehouse schema. Data warehouse architectures data warehousing concepts. Data typically flows into a data warehouse from transactional systems and other relational databases, and typically includes. A star schema b snow flake schema c fact constellation schema d none of the above. The center of the star consists of fact table and the points of the star are the dimension tables. The aim of data warehousing data warehousing technology comprises a set of new concepts and tools which support the knowledge worker executive, manager, analyst with information material for.
Some characteristics commonly associated with data warehousing is that we will integrate data from multiple sources. The data is subject oriented, integrated, nonvolatile, and time variant. Join martin guidry for an indepth discussion in this video overview of data warehousing, part of implementing a data warehouse with microsoft sql server 2012 is now linkedin learning. Javascript was designed to add interactivity to html pages. A schema is defined as a logical description of database where fact and dimension tables are joined in a logical manner. A schema is a collection of database objects, including tables, views, indexes, and synonyms. Data warehouse testing article pdf available in international journal of data warehousing and mining 72. Precisely, a data warehouse system proves to be helpful in providing collective information to all its users. Data warehouse a data warehouse is a collection of data supporting management decisions. An overview of data warehousing and olap technology. Use the with replace or wit load multiple files in ssis msg 3101 msg 3159 multiple files mysql transactions oracle primary key oracle view pass parameter from command line to ssis package restore database return table variable as output parameter from user defined function send mail dynamically ssis sequence container ssis example set multi. A data warehouse is a subjectoriented, integrated, timevariant, and nonvolatile collection of data that supports managerial decision making 4. The use of appropriate data warehousing tools can help ensure that the right information gets to the right person via the right channel at the right time. Data warehousing has been cited as the highestpriority postmillennium project of more than half of it executives.
Data warehousing schemas 1 which is also known as galaxy schema. Mastering data warehouse design relational and dimensional. Data warehousing methodologies aalborg universitet.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information. It includes the name and description of records of all record types including all associated dataitems home. Data warehousing in the real world linkedin slideshare. It is called a star schema because the diagram resembles a star, with points radiating from a center. Snowflake schema is an extension of star schema means it is more complex than star schema. Mar 17, 2011 use the with replace or wit load multiple files in ssis msg 3101 msg 3159 multiple files mysql transactions oracle primary key oracle view pass parameter from command line to ssis package restore database return table variable as output parameter from user defined function send mail dynamically ssis sequence container ssis example set multi. For all their patience and understanding throughout the years, this book is dedicated to david and jessica imhoff. Aug 12, 2012 you can arrange schema objects in the schema models designed for data warehousing in a variety of ways. To access courses again, please join linkedin learning. Data warehousing schemas schema is a logical description of the entire database.
1654 1024 1309 878 1057 975 285 331 844 794 1599 1489 1244 1421 1665 87 1231 1451 665 840 1511 730 1194 1671 1600 1293 335 934 319 943 1236 1488 1480 311 1240 1345 1426 959 452